Novak Djokovic's PTPA launches legal action against ITF, ATP, WTA, ITIA for anti-competitive practices
Novak Djokovic's Professional Tennis Players' Association (PTPA) has filed lawsuits against the ATP, WTA, ITF, and ITIA, alleging anti-competitive practices and player exploitation. The PTPA claims the governing bodies collude to fix prize money, enforce unsustainable schedules, and endanger player health. The ATP and WTA have vowed to defend against these allegations.

Players' group co-founded by Canadian Vasek Pospisil files antitrust suit against tennis organizers
Calling the groups in charge of professional tennis "a cartel," the players' association co-founded by Canada's Vasek Pospisil and Serbia's Novak Djokovic filed an antitrust lawsuit against the women's and men's tours, the International Tennis Federation and the sport's integrity agency on Tuesday in federal court in New York.
